Virgin hair, hair that has not been chemically processed or color-treated, is often praised for its strength and natural shine. However, maintaining that healthy state requires consistent care, especially when it comes to moisture. One of the most effective ways to preserve softness and manageability is by incorporating hydrating hair masks into your routine. Deep moisture treatments help replenish hydration, strengthen strands, and keep virgin hair looking its best.
Unlike regular conditioners, hydrating masks are designed to penetrate deeper into the hair shaft. They contain concentrated ingredients that help restore moisture and repair minor damage caused by environmental stressors like heat styling, sun exposure, and pollution. Even virgin hair can become dry or brittle if it isn’t regularly nourished.
Ingredients play a key role in determining how effective a hydrating mask will be. Look for formulas enriched with natural oils such as coconut oil, argan oil, or avocado oil. These oils are known for their ability to lock in moisture and improve elasticity. Ingredients like shea butter, aloe vera, and honey also help draw moisture into the hair, leaving it smoother and easier to style.
For those with curly or textured virgin hair, hydration is especially important. Natural curls often have a harder time retaining moisture because oils from the scalp travel more slowly down the hair shaft. A weekly hydrating mask can help replenish lost moisture and maintain definition while preventing frizz and breakage.
Using a hydrating mask is simple but requires a bit of patience for the best results. After shampooing, apply the mask generously from mid-lengths to the ends of your hair. These areas tend to be the driest and benefit the most from extra hydration. Leave the mask on for about 10 to 20 minutes, allowing the ingredients time to absorb before rinsing thoroughly with lukewarm water.
Consistency is key. While virgin hair may already be in a healthier state than chemically treated hair, regular deep conditioning ensures it remains strong, shiny, and resilient. Over time, hydrating masks can improve the overall texture of your hair, making it easier to detangle and style.
